Variant summary

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M2BP4

The NM_001082967.3(TAFA5):​c.187C>T​(p.Arg63Trp)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000176 in 1,611,616 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R63Q) has been classified as Uncertain significance.

Genes affected
TAFA5 (HGNC:21592): (TAFA chemokine like family member 5) This gene is a member of the TAFA family which is composed of five highly homologous genes that encode small secreted proteins. These proteins contain conserved cysteine residues at fixed positions, and are distantly related to MIP-1alpha, a member of the CC-chemokine family. The TAFA proteins are predominantly expressed in specific regions of the brain, and are postulated to function as brain-specific chemokines or neurokines that act as regulators of immune and nervous cells. [provided by RefSeq, Sep 2013]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sMar 25, 2022The c.187C>T (p.R63W) alteration is located in exon 2 (coding exon 2) of the FAM19A5 gene. This alteration results from a C to T substitution at nucleotide position 187, causing the arginine (R) at amino acid position 63 to be replaced by a tryptophan (W).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
